Death Benefits
Death benefits are paid to your designated beneficiary and depends on the amount of service credit.
Less than one year of service credit
- Death is not job related- Your member contributions are refunded to beneficiary.
- Death is job related- Lump sum payment of your member contributions plus one year’s salary is paid to your beneficiary.
More than one year but less than eight years of service credit
- Lump sum payment of your member contributions plus one year’s salary is paid to your beneficiary.
Eight or more years of service credit
- Lump sum payment of your member contributions plus one year’s salary is paid to your beneficiary. If you are married or in a civil union for at least one year and your spouse is your only primary beneficiary, your spouse could choose a monthly surviving spouse pension plus a $3,000 instead of lump sum
